A well-known musician from Jefferson was added to the greats that Iowa has to offer with a distinctive honor.

Singer/songwriter Chad Elliott was inducted into the Iowa Rock ‘N Roll Hall of Fame this past Sunday at the Sami Center in Okoboji. From his humble beginnings when Jefferson’s own The Bushmen guitarist David Williamson, who is also a fellow Iowa Rock ‘N Roll Hall of Famer,  took Elliott under his wing, to when he first got the notification of the Hall this past winter.

“It’s been kind of neat to kind of think back when I first started, I was up in that region, actually when I first performed my original music, it was up in Spencer, Iowa. And so I know a few people on the (Iowa Rock ‘N Roll Hall of Fame) Board, that was kind of cool to see some of my friends that were saying, ‘Hey, saw you come across the desk,’ and I was like, ‘That’s cool!’”    

Elliott blends folk, rock, swampy blues and soulful writing to his original songs that have cultivated into over 2,000 songs in 26 albums, while also performing live for over 25 years. He credits his career to learning from the best and he feels fortunate to have crossed paths with some of the finest musicians, such as Jimmie Vaughn, Survivor, Counting Crows, and Lonestar, among others. 

Elliott is also a part of a duo with fiddliest Kathryn Severing-Fox, as the Weary Ramblers, who are self-producing their second album, which is slated to be released in October. He also co-owns and operates Elliott Art Studio in Jefferson, where he spends time creating paintings and other artwork to be on display. 

Awards and Honors

2025 Inducted into the Iowa Rock ‘n Roll Hall of Fame

2020 Kerrville New Folk – Finalist

2018 Kerrville New Folk – Finalist

2015 LEAF Newsong Finalist

2015 Unsigned Only Competition – Semi-Finalist – Americana

2015 Folk Alliance International – Official Showcase

2014 Newsong Contest – Midwest Finalist

2013 Top 25 Albums on brokenjukebox.com – So Sang the Crow

2013 Iowa Blues Challenge – Winner Solo/Duo

2013 Rising Star – Finalist

2012 Show Me the Music Song Contest – Finalist – Americana

2012 Int. Folk Alliance Conference – Official Showcase Artist

2011 Iowa Motion Picture Awards – Best Original Music Score

2011 Mixies Award – “Most Creative Tour” – One Horse Town Tour

2009 International Songwriting Contest – 3rd Place Winner – Americana

2009 Woody Guthrie Song Contest – 1st Place Winner

2008 Kerrville New Folk – Finalist

2006 Folkalley.com’s – Open Mic Winner

2006 Just Plain Folks – Top 20 New Folk Songs
